Log in
English (United States)
Sushi Bars
Twickenham, London, United Kingdom
Open map
2 places in
Twickenham
, ordered by rating:
Ke Sushi
···
Telephone:
+44 20 8892 8330
Address:
36 London Road
Sushi Bars
/
Japanese
ISO Sushi
···
Telephone:
+44 20 8891 3134
Address:
30 York Street
Sushi Bars
/
Halal
Sushi Bars
in nearby cities:
London
English (United Stat…
Log in